Maritime Digitization Market Size

According to a new report published by , titled, “Maritime Digitization Market," The maritime digitization market was valued at $157.43 billion in 2021, and is estimated to reach $423.4 billion by 2031, growing at a CAGR of 10.7% from 2022 to 2031.

Maritime digitization refers to the integration of digital technologies and data into the operations and management of the maritime industry, including shipping, ports, and coastal management. This process involves automating processes, optimizing data analysis and decision-making, and improving communication and collaboration among stakeholders. The goal is to increase efficiency, safety, security, and sustainability while reducing costs and minimizing risks. Moreover, this includes the development and sales of software, hardware, and services that support digitization initiatives in shipping, ports, and coastal management.
Increasing demand for efficiency and cost reduction is driving the maritime digitization market growth. Moreover, digitization can enable better communication and coordination between different stakeholders in the maritime industry, such as shipping companies, ports, and logistics providers, which can lead to more efficient and cost-effective operations. Moreover, the development of new technologies, such as the Internet of Things (IoT), artificial intelligence (AI), and blockchain, are enabling the maritime industry to digitize and automate processes in new ways. Therefore, this is a major factor driving the maritime digitization market growth. In addition, customer satisfaction is becoming increasingly important in the maritime industry as companies are facing increased competition and a challenging global economic environment. Furthermore, digitization can help to improve cargo tracking, reduce transit times, and increase the transparency of their operations, which can lead to increased customer satisfaction and improved market competitiveness. However, the software provides cutting-edge functionality and advanced applications at a high cost. For certain consumers, this price could be prohibitively expensive. Purchasing maritime digitization could be out of budget for a few consumers. Furthermore, the lack of standardization can lead to inefficiencies and higher costs for companies, as they may have to invest in multiple digital systems to meet the needs of different customers and partners. Thus, these are the major factors hampering the maritime digitization market share.
The market also offers growth opportunities to the key players in the market.  There has been a significant increase in the awareness about the importance of maritime digitization among the customers. Moreover, the adoption of digital navigation systems, such as e-navigation, to improve safety and reduce the risk of collisions. Additionally, the increasing use of digital platforms for ship-to-shore communication and the integration of blockchain technology for supply chain management are also expected to drive growth in the maritime digitalization market in the future. Furthermore, the increasing use of digital technologies in the maritime industry is expected to lead to more efficient and sustainable operations, as well as increased safety and cost savings.

For instance, in December 2022, Iridium Communications Inc. announced the service introduction of Iridium Messaging Transport (IMT), a two-way cloud-native networked data service optimized for use over Iridium Certus and designed to make it easier to add satellite connections to existing or new IoT solutions. IMT provides an IP data transport service unique to the Iridium network, designed for small-to-moderate-sized messages supporting satellite IoT applications. Integrated with Iridium Cloud Connect and Amazon Web Services (AWS), the new service can reduce development costs and speed time to market for new Iridium connected IoT devices. Key Market Insights
By technology, the IoT segment was the highest revenue contributor to the market, and is estimated to reach $156.91 billion by 2031, with a CAGR of 8.5%. However, the AI segment is estimated to be the fastest growing segment with the CAGR of 13.6% during the forecast period.  
By application, the fleet management segment dominated the global market, and is estimated to reach $110.71 billion by 2031, with a CAGR of 7.6%. However, the predictive maintenance segment is expected to be the fastest growing segment with the CAGR of 14.3% during the forecast period.
By end user, the ports and terminals segment was the highest revenue contributor to the market, and is estimated to reach $159.98 billion by 2031, with a CAGR of 8.2%. However, the maritime freight forwarders segment is estimated to be the fastest growing segment with the CAGR of 13.5% during the forecast period.
Based on region, North America was the highest revenue contributor, accounting for $58.85 billion in 2021, and is estimated to reach $127.98 billion by 2031, with a CAGR of 8.3%.

Overview

Maritime digitization refers to the process of using digital technologies to improve the efficiency, safety, and sustainability of maritime operations. This includes the use of digital tools such as automation, sensor networks, and data analytics to optimize shipping routes, reduce fuel consumption, and improve communication between vessels and shore-side operations. In addition, it includes the use of digital technologies to enhance the security of shipping lanes and ports, as well as the use of digital platforms to improve the tracking and management of cargo.
Rising importance of customer satisfaction in maritime industry is driving the maritime digitization market growth. Customer satisfaction is becoming increasingly important in the maritime industry as companies are facing increased competition and a challenging global economic environment. To remain competitive, companies are looking for ways to improve their service and meet the demands for their customers. In addition, increasing demand for efficiency, cost reduction and the development of new technologies in the maritime industry. Thus, these factors drive the growth of the maritime digitization market size. However, high initial cost and data privacy concerns of software are hampering the growth of the maritime digitization market. On the contrary, a rise in demand for advanced AI/ML-powered maritime digitization solutions will provide major lucrative opportunities for growth of the maritime digitization market.
